2017 MBP Screen Flickering after opening lid

I have a 2017 Macbook Pro with touch bar ID.


On occasion, in varying locations, when I open the lid, the screen will begin to flicker between the existing correct screen and a black screen. On occasion, it will solve itself, other times it will just go black, which requires a cycle of the lid. (Close & open it again)


Any help would be appreciated.

Do a clean Erase and Install of macOS to assure this is not software. Then take it back so the hardware problem can be repaired - Make an appointment at the Apple Genius Bar for service. If you need to find an Apple Store - Find a Store - Apple.


Install El Capitan or Later from Scratch


If possible backup your files.


  1. Restart the computer. Immediately after the chime hold down the CommandandRkeys until the Apple logo appears. When the Utility Menu appears:
  2. Select Disk Utility from the Utility Menu and click on Continue button.
  3. When Disk Utility loads select the volume (indented entry, usually Macintosh HD) from the Device list.
  4. Click on the Erase icon in Disk Utility's main window. A panel will drop down.
  5. Set the Format type to APFS (SSDs only) or Mac OS Extended (Journaled.)
  6. Click on the Apply button, then wait for the Done button to activate and click on it.
  7. Quit Disk Utility and return to the Utility Menu.
  8. Select Install OS X and click on the Continue button.


This will install the version of OS X you had installed.
